About Jin‐Hee Ahn

Jin‐Hee Ahn is a scholar working on Pulmonary and Respiratory Medicine, Oncology, Cancer Research, Molecular Biology and Surgery, having authored 117 papers that have together received 2.0k indexed citations. Recurring topics across this work include Breast Cancer Treatment Studies (18 papers), Cancer Treatment and Pharmacology (18 papers), Renal cell carcinoma treatment (17 papers), Sarcoma Diagnosis and Treatment (12 papers), HER2/EGFR in Cancer Research (10 papers), Advanced Breast Cancer Therapies (9 papers), Renal and related cancers (5 papers) and Colorectal Cancer Treatments and Studies (5 papers). The work is most often cited by research in Oncology (714 citations), Pulmonary and Respiratory Medicine (705 citations), Cancer Research (319 citations), Radiology, Nuclear Medicine and Imaging (212 citations) and Genetics (76 citations). Jin‐Hee Ahn has collaborated with scholars based in South Korea, United States and Taiwan. Frequent co-authors include Sung‐Bae Kim, Gyungyub Gong, Hanjong Ahn, Hee Jin Lee, Jae‐Lyun Lee, Jun Hyuk Hong, Kyung Hae Jung, Woo Kun Kim, Cheryn Song and Sung Sook Lee. Their work appears in journals such as Journal of Clinical Oncology, Cancer Research and Treatment, Breast Cancer Research and Treatment, European Journal of Cancer and Cancer Chemotherapy and Pharmacology.
